Hot mustard seasoned bread crumbs are a timeless way to liven up cooked cauliflower. A side dish ready in merely 25 minutes!
Sautéed Cauliflower with Browned Bread Crumbs
- Prep Time 10 min
- Total 25 min
- Servings 4
- Ingredients 6
Ingredients
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 medium head cauliflower (about 2 lb), trimmed and cut into florets
- 4 tablespoons butter
- 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
- 2 cups soft bread crumbs (about 3 slices bread)
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
Instructions
-
Step1In 10-inch skillet, heat 1 inch water to boiling. Stir in salt. Add cauliflower and return to boiling. Boil uncovered 3 minutes or until almost tender. Drain cauliflower in colander and immediately rinse under cold water to stop cooking. Set cauliflower aside.
-
Step2In same skillet, melt 3 tablespoons of the butter over medium heat. Stir mustard into butter and add bread crumbs. Cook 8 to 10 minutes, stirring frequently, until crumbs are golden brown. Remove crumbs to plate.
-
Step3In same skillet, melt remaining tablespoon butter and the oil over medium-high heat. Stir in cauliflower and cook about 5 minutes, stirring occasionally, until lightly browned and cooked through. Sprinkle crumbs over top.
